Transaction 373480f768918b6bb060661475773796332cae797a53614063618f1454426b25

1 Input
2 Outputs
  • 373480f768918b6bb060661475773796332cae797a53614063618f1454426b25:0
  • value  698565
    address  3HAuxWvWxzjSQM1JFcLjTvPe9eCVQGfnoJ
  • 373480f768918b6bb060661475773796332cae797a53614063618f1454426b25:1
  • value  7293537
    address  3Hv7HqzADHrGcfR2y66a1KnjeS9JAr5fiC